WebSir Richard Kane governor of Minorca Learn about this topic in these articles: history of Balearic Islands In Balearic Islands: Geography Sir Richard Kane, governor of Minorca between 1712 and 1736, introduced cattle and sheep from North Africa and pigs from Sardinia; these breeds continue to be raised.
